My Greatest Achievement Kelley School of Business -------------------------------------------- Admitted After Freshman Year Getting admitted into the Kelley School of Business is no easy task at Indiana University.  I had to complete 26-70 hours of college coursework and keep a consistent “B” performance in all my courses.  I also had to complete five required courses that were related to business.  I applied in the spring semester of my Freshman year and got admitted at the beginning of my Sophomore year.  I am excited about this achievement because the Kelley School will give me the skills and experiences required to start a successful career.
